The street in brief

Sales on Rockfield Avenue are mostly semi-detached houses. The median sale price is £179,000, about 42% below the typical NP25 sale.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£2,265, below the district's £2,870.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; NP25 prices as a whole have been rising. With 6 sales across 5 homes since 2002, homes here come to market only rarely.

Rockfield Avenue's £179,000 median sits about 42% below NP25's £306,500; on floor space it runs £2,265/m² against the district's £2,870/m² (-21%).

Street and NP25 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
